ART Grand Prix aims for F1 in 2011

ART Grand Prix is ​​therefore one of the candidates wishing to join the Formula 1 during the 2011 season. After Epsilon Euskadi, Durango and Stefan GP, ​​the French team submitted a file to the FIA. “ Yes, we have applied to join the Formula 1 World Championship in 2011, confides to AUTOhebdo.fr the co-owner of the team already in F3 Euro Series, GP2 and GP3 Series. The request had to be made before April 15 and the FIA ​​is expected to give its response on July 1. But, until then, we will have to prepare a more complete technical and financial file. »

However, it was four weeks after the deadline that the name ART Grand Prix appeared in the press. A discretion desired by Frédéric Vasseur. “ Until now, we had not wished to confirm our desire to get involved in Formula 1 to best prepare for this very complex issue, without compromising our current activities. » Having been involved in the GP2 Series and Formula 3 Euro Series for a long time, the French team is taking part this season in a new discipline, the GP3 Series.

In addition, ART Grand Prix wanted to do things in order and has already made contact with the Formula 1 community, with the aim of choosing an engine manufacturer. “ We have warned the stables of our intentions. I have good relations with Mercedes, Ferrari et Renault, says Frédéric Vasseur. The choice of engine is therefore not yet defined. »

ART Grand Prix has already demonstrated its seriousness in GP2 Series and F3 Euro Series, disciplines of which it is reigning champion thanks to Nico Hulkenberg and Jules Bianchi. It is therefore a French team which could join Formula 1 during the next season but it is now up to the FIA ​​to make its choice.
